Decentralized method for computing Pareto solutions in multiparty negotiations

نویسنده

  • Pirja Heiskanen
چکیده

This paper presents a decentralized method for computing Pareto-optimal solutions in multiparty negotiations over continuous issues. The method is based on the well known weighting method which is decomposed by introducing an own decision variable for each decision maker and by applying the dual decomposition method to the resulting problem. The method o€ers a systematic way for generating some or all Pareto-optimal solutions so that decision makers do not have to know each others' value functions. Under the assumption of quasilinear value function the requirement that a decision maker knows the explicit form for his value function can be relaxed. In that case the decision maker is asked to solve a series of multiobjective programming problems where an additional arti®cial decision variable is introduced. Ó 1999 Elsevier Science B.V.
